    The family Astartidae is particularly well represented in high latitudes and cold waters by a diversity of species belonging to the genus Astarte ( Coan, Scott & Bernard, 2000; Mikkelsen & Bieler, 2008 ), while in southern temperate latitudes other small species, such as Digitaria digitaria and Goodallia triangularis, are more frequent.

    Although this cohort could have been composed of astartids of different ages, their age could not have been below 20 years; otherwise we would have found some juveniles at the start of monitoring or in the initial samples in 1978. Thus the life span of A. borealis can be over 20 (or even much more than 20) years, at least in the study area.
    Motile filter-feeders, astartids inhabit depths ranging from 2 m to more than 100 m, preferring mixed sediments (Naumov, 2006 ). A. borealis is the most shallow-water species of the White Sea astartids (Naumov, 2006 ), generally inhabiting 3–6 m deep bottom slopes; it is therefore especially suitable as a model object.
